    Not sure where your second post went...? Anyway, what you reported in that post is not that strange, your boat is just telling you that you are near the top end for your current setup. The bigger prop is loading the motor more than the smaller one did, so with lower rpm the higher pitch is not helping the speed too much. You can try the m545 but I don't expect much difference. Cutting the x645 down to 42 mm or pitching the x642 up may work better.

    15 degrees is fine for the 1Y motor. You could go up a couple degrees, but don't expect a lot of speed difference.
